Senior character actor Vijaychander, who is remembered for historic role of Shirdi Sai Baba, seems to have returned to his popular role.
On Tuesday, Vijayachander appeared in a television channel debate with white beard and long robe, exactly reminding the viewers of his famous role of Shirdi Sai Baba. The role has become so popular that whenever people think of Sai Baba, one could remember the face of only Vijayachander. A staunch follower of late chief minister Y S Rajasekhara Reddy, Vijayachander is right now playing an active role in YSR Congress party floated by Kadapa MP Y S Jaganmohan Reddy as a Central Governing Council member of the party.
One does not know why Vijayachander chose to wear the attire of Sai Baba, but it has strangely coincided with the audio release function of the film Shirdi Sai, in which popular hero Nagarjuna is playing the lead role. The film is being directed by veteran director K Raghavendra Rao. Though Nagarjuna was aptly suited for the role, Vijayachander might have thought Nagarjuna’s role should not dominate the same role played by him in the past. Hence, he is appearing in the Sai Baba attire now.
Vijayachander also played several other historical characters like Jesus Christ and Tanguturi Prakasam and excelled in these characters as well. In fact, he gave the impression that he was tailor made for these roles.
